Index: chrome/browser/ui/views/window.h |
diff --git a/chrome/browser/ui/views/window.h b/chrome/browser/ui/views/window.h |
index 20ea532b3c653ba8d07ae0e3eea1cf8e51d32880..a090dc4de2ee915b2339d058d8ebacea07f4f340 100644 |
--- a/chrome/browser/ui/views/window.h |
+++ b/chrome/browser/ui/views/window.h |
@@ -9,6 +9,7 @@ |
#include "ui/gfx/native_widget_types.h" |
namespace views { |
+class BubbleDelegateView; |
class Widget; |
class WidgetDelegate; |
} |
@@ -19,6 +20,19 @@ namespace browser { |
views::Widget* CreateViewsWindow(gfx::NativeWindow parent, |
views::WidgetDelegate* delegate); |
+// Create a bubble for a given |delegate|. Takes care of chromeos |
+// specific window type setting. For bubbles that do not run on |
+// chromeos, use views::BubbleDelgateView::CreateBubble() directly. |
msw
2011/11/22 00:31:52
There's maybe 1-2 bubbles (CriticalNotificationBub
Daniel Erat
2011/11/22 00:36:10
s/Delgate/Delegate/
alicet1
2011/11/22 00:56:58
removed the last sentence.
alicet1
2011/11/22 00:56:58
Done.
|
+views::Widget* CreateViewsBubble(views::BubbleDelegateView* delegate); |
+ |
+#if defined(OS_CHROMEOS) && defined(TOOLKIT_USES_GTK) |
+// Create a bubble that will show even when chromeos screen is locked, |
+// for a given |delegate|. Takes care of chromeos specific window |
+// type setting. For bubbles that do not need to be shown when screen |
+// is locked, use CreateViewsBubble instead. |
+views::Widget* CreateViewsBubbleScreenLocked( |
Daniel Erat
2011/11/22 00:31:35
this name is a bit awkward. CreatePersistentViews
alicet1
2011/11/22 00:56:58
Done.
|
+ views::BubbleDelegateView* delegate); |
+#endif |
} // namespace browser |
#endif // CHROME_BROWSER_UI_VIEWS_WINDOW_H_ |